
New Strategic Plan

Over the last two days, we facilitated a Strategic Planning process to create a roadmap for the District. With 30 individuals representing various parts of our community and district stakeholders, we had discussions, identified areas of need, and arrived at four goals that established a blueprint for success for Chisago Lakes School District.
Here are the four goals we are committing our effort towards:
Goal #1: Maximizing the value of education through all available streams.
With Chisago Lakes ranking 311 out of 328 Minnesota school districts in funding, the need to advocate for our fair share of resources is paramount to the success for our students. The work of this goal is to develop solutions to generate dollars to protect the investments we have made for our students.
Goal #2: Expand the framework for implementation of evidence based instructional practices that allows all students, staff, and teachers to thrive.
Our work in literacy, student support systems, career pathway programs, and college and career readiness establishes us as a leader in the state. This goal focuses on enhancing programs and advancing practices to new heights.
Goal #3: Share authentic, compelling, and trust-building narratives with our Chisago Lakes community through strategic storytelling.
Telling our story is paramount in building trust, understanding, support, and pride in our schools. This goal will construct a variety of ways, audiences, and topics to increase overall knowledge of the great things we do.
Goal #4: Coordinate opportunities to increase community involvement.
Connections and relationships are the hallmark of the work we do in education. In this goal we will work to make inroads and invitations to our communities to be partners in educating the students of the next generation.
Goal #5: Purposefully facilitating and engaging the students, staff, families, and community members.
The key to any successful school district is to be an active listener, ask for feedback, and demonstrate the ability to put the suggestions into action. The goal of this group is to find ways to open our doors to community engagement and recognize the power of collective support in achieving successful outcomes for all.
Over the course of the next few weeks, committees will be formed to execute the plan that has been developed around each of the goals. We will look at having our first meetings in January 2025.
To ensure that all stakeholders and community members have the information, we developed a communication plan to keep people informed of our progress. We will utilize e-mail, positing on our website and social media, and the local newspaper. Furthermore, you can look for updates in our new community newsletter as well and our annual report. Both of these publications will be sent to every taxpayer in our five communities.
